History
2026 marks the 60th anniversary of OneSky Community Resources. As we reflect on the past and plan for the next decade and beyond, we are looking to strengthen our sustainability so future generations can benefit from the services we provide.
We have been supported by and have a close relationship with the OneSky Legacy Foundation which was established in 2006 to support the stewardship of resources accumulated over the first twenty years of our history. Now, we are looking to grow a stronger presence within our community and a culture of philanthropy within the organization, and our care holders, so we can maintain our current financial stability and support operational growth.
About the Agency
Established in 1966, as a charitable organization, OneSky has served the South Okanagan community providing services such as Early Childhood Services, Youth and Family Services, Community Health and Housing Services, Community Inclusion/Supportive Living Services, Senior Wellness Services, and some fee-based services to meet emerging community needs.

Job Summary
Under the oversight of the Director, Fund Development, the Communications and Engagement Lead will support the promotion and presence of OneSky within community. The position is responsible for creating strategies, leading and developing external communications on various social media platforms. The position will inspire new connections, encourage deeper understanding of OneSky’s services and work to increase support from and connection with our community care holders.
